In order for the
CineGrey 5D®
to maintain its projection qualities and optimum performance, please refer to
the list below for proper maintenance and cleaning.
Use a dry microfiber cloth to remove dust from the screen’s surface.
When cleaning, use a damp microfiber cloth with warm water to remove any marks.
Never rub or apply pressure when cleaning the surface.
Never attempt to use any solutions, chemicals or abrasive cleaners on the screen surface.
In order to avoid damaging the screen, avoid touching it directly with your fingers, pens/pencils
or any other sharp or abrasive objects.
